In a 7-2 vote, the Barrow County Board of Education reversed its earlier decision and reinstated bus service to students living within 1.5 miles of middle or high schools.
The action came Tuesday night after a huge outcry from parents, who told the board they feared for the safety of their children trying to walk to school on roads that had no sidewalks. The school system opens for the 2012-2013 year on Monday.
